Bio:Author and Co-Author (post—1999 only): "Solicitation and Advertisement in the Class Action Context-Constitutional Considerations," National Consumer Rights Litigation Conference (NCLC) 1999; "Solicitation and Advertisement in the Class Action Context - Complying with Governing Ethics Rules," National Consumer Rights Litigation Conference (NCLC) 1999; "Federal Consumer Protection Laws and the Collection of Delinquent Tax and Utility Claims-A Case Study," National Consumer Rights Litigation Conference (NCLC) 2001; "Practitioners' Update on Case Law Addressing Rule 23 (f)," National Consumer Rights Litigation Conference (NCLC) 2002. Contributing Author, Consumer Class Actions: A Practical Litigation Guide, 4th Ed. 1999, NCLC, Editorial Board, Class Action Reports, 1985— and Advisory Board, RICO Law Reporter, 1987—; Attorney Malakoff's pleadings are featured in NLC, Consumer Law Pleading No. Five, 1999, "Force Placed Insurance Automobile Claims; NCLC, Consumer Law Pleading No. 6, 2000, "Credit Overcharges"; "Suit for Damages from Mortgage Servicer's Practices," NCLC, Consumer Law Pleading No. Eight, 2002; "FTC Holder Rule Preserves Consumer Claims that are Less Than Rescission."
